Jimmy O’Rourke: Who Was He?
On September 18, 1946, Jimmy was born in Edinburgh, Scotland. He was a former association football player from Scotland who played as a striker for Hibernian, St. Johnstone, and Motherwell. When he was 16 years old, he made his first team appearance in an Inter-Cities Fairs Cup after signing with Hibs right out of high school football in 1962. He faced Utrecht in his debut game. Later, he overtook another player as the youngest Hibs player.
Sadly, the gifted athlete has left this world and left his heartbroken family behind. From 1962 to 1974, he played for Hibernian. 1974 to 1976, he was at St. Johnstone. 1976 to 1978, he switched teams again, this time to Motherwell. He scored 118 goals in 337 games during his career.
